  • What are the must-see attractions in Yorkshire, United Kingdom?

    Yorkshire boasts a wealth of attractions. For history buffs, York Minster, a magnificent Gothic cathedral, and York Castle Museum are essential visits. Elsewhere, the Bronte Parsonage Museum in Haworth offers a glimpse into the lives of the famous literary sisters. For stunning scenery, the Yorkshire Dales National Park and the North York Moors National Park are must-sees, with opportunities for hiking and exploring charming villages like Malham and Goathland.

  • Are there any seasonal events or cultural festivals in Yorkshire, United Kingdom?

    Yorkshire hosts numerous events throughout the year. The Great Yorkshire Show, a major agricultural event, takes place in Harrogate. Numerous towns and cities host their own food festivals, and many smaller events are scattered throughout the year, depending on the season. Check local listings for specific dates.

  • What are the most characteristic landscapes and terrains found in Yorkshire, United Kingdom?

    Yorkshire's diverse landscapes are one of its greatest assets. The dramatic cliffs and coastline of the Yorkshire Coast contrast sharply with the rolling hills of the Yorkshire Wolds and the rugged beauty of the Yorkshire Dales and North York Moors National Parks. You'll find everything from sandy beaches to vast moorland expanses.

  • What is the best time of year to visit Yorkshire, United Kingdom with kids?

    Summer (June to August) offers the best weather for outdoor activities with kids. However, school holidays mean higher prices and more crowds. Spring and autumn provide pleasant weather with fewer visitors, making them good alternatives.

  • What are some lesser-known attractions or hidden gems in Yorkshire, United Kingdom?

    Beyond the well-known spots, explore the charming market towns of Helmsley and Skipton. Bolton Castle, a medieval castle near Leyburn, offers a fascinating glimpse into history. The Fountains Abbey and Studley Royal Water Garden, a UNESCO World Heritage site, is another less-visited gem.
  • What are some must-try local dishes in Yorkshire, United Kingdom?

    Yorkshire pudding, a staple of a Sunday roast, is a must-try. Parkin, a gingerbread-like cake, is a regional speciality, particularly popular around bonfire night. Wensleydale cheese, a creamy cheese, is another local favourite. Many pubs and restaurants offer hearty traditional fare using locally sourced ingredients.
